CPSC and Graco Announce Recall of Toy Track on Activity Centers

The hazard

The toy track can break, presenting a cut or pinch hazard, and exposed small parts pose a choking hazard to young children.

Incidents reported: Graco has received 11 reports of the toy tracks breaking. Four children received minor scratches and one child's finger was pinched.

What to do now

Consumers should stop using these activity centers with toy tracks immediately, and contact Graco, to receive a free replacement track.

About this recall

The recalled activity centers include the Tot Wheels V, models 4511 and 4521, and the Convertible Entertainer, models 4652 and 35225. The model numbers and the words, "made in U.S.A." are printed on a label on the underside of the tray on the activity centers. The green wavy toy track sits on the tray of the activity center. Five objects spin and slide along the toy track.
